The figure below shows two parallel plates. Assume they are infinite in area (this way we can neglect edge effects). The plate on the left is at a potential of +12V and the plate on the right is at a potential of 0V. The plates are a distance 8cm apart and the dashed lines are spaced equally 2cm apart. What is the magnitude of the electric field at point B? http://capa10.phy.ohiou.edu/res/ohiou/OUp200lib/sfChpt16/fig/parallel_plates.gif If you cant see the image point B is in the middle top A B C D E F

Explanation / Answer

given the the left plate is at +12V and right one at 0V since the plates are considered infinite so the electric field between the plates will be uniform and so we can write E = V/d for each point between plates so electric field magnitude at B = 12/8 =1.5V/cm or 0.015 V/m
